BSc Agriculture Admission 2025 is conducted through a university or state-level entrance exam. CUET 2025 is a national-level entrance exam accepted for BSc Agriculture Admission in leading colleges affiliated with the Indian Council of Agricultural Research as the ICAR AIEE has been discontinued.
Some states also conduct their entrance exam followed by a counseling session to offer BSc Agriculture State Admissions. KEAM, TJEE, etc are some of the top state-level entrance exams for BSc Agriculture Admission 2025
BSc Agriculture is a 4-year course and is available after finishing 10+2 from any recognized board with a science background. The BSc Agriculture syllabus covers the management of animals and poultry, as well as the techniques and science involved in this field.

BSc Agriculture Admission 2025: Highlights
The following table shows the key details about the BSc Agriculture Course.
Particulars | Details |
---|---|
BSc Agriculture Duration | 4 years |
BSc Agriculture Eligibility | 50% marks in 10+2 with Science subjects |
BSc Agriculture Fees | INR 46,000 - INR 1,22,000 p.a. |
Top Colleges for BSc Agriculture | TNAU, Punjab Agricultural University |
BSc Agriculture Eligibility Criteria 2025
- Candidates must have completed their 10+2 or equivalent along with Physics and Chemistry and Biology or Botany.
- Candidates must have scored a minimum of 50% marks in 10+2 to be eligible for BSc Agriculture Admission 2025.
- They must be at least 16 years old to seek admission to BSc Agriculture Courses.
- Candidates must have passed the entrance exam for BSc Agriculture Admission.

BSc Agriculture 2025: Entrance Exams & Dates
BSc Admissions are majorly done on the basis of entrance exam. The CUET-UG is an All-India exam for admission to BSc Agriculture. There are other state-level exams conducted for BSc Agriculture Admission in 2025.
Entrance Exam | Tentative Registration date 2025 | Tentative Exam Date 2025 |
---|---|---|
CUET UG | February 27 – April 05, 2025 | May 15 - 31, 2025 |
TJEE | February 7 – March 14, 2025 | May 2, 2025 |
TS EAPCET (OUT) | March 1 – April 4, 2025 | April 29 – April 30, 2025 |
KCET | January 10, 2024 to to April 1, 2025 | April 18 to April 19, 2025 |
KEAM | March 27 – April 17, 2025 | June 1 – 9, 2025 |
Top Government Colleges for BSc Agriculture Admission 2025
Given below are some of the top government colleges along with the latest BSc Agriculture Fees.
Institute | BSc Agriculture Fees p.a. (INR) |
---|---|
Tamil Nadu Agricultural University (TNAU) | 1,20,325 |
Acharya NG Ranga Agricultural University, Guntur | 46,238 |
Punjab Agricultural University | 85,180 |
Anbil Dharmalingam Agricultural College and Research Institute, Tamil Nadu | 1,20,325 |
G.B. Pant University of Agriculture & Technology, Pantnagar | 46,056 |
Mahatma Phule Krishi Vidyapeeth (MPKV), Pune | 51,000 - 1,22,000* |
*Note: The range shows the difference in fees for different constituent colleges.

BSc Agriculture State Admissions 2025
Different states of India conduct their separate admission processes for BSc Agriculture State Admission. It can include both merit-based and entrance-based selection process. The following table shows a list of states along with their BSc Agriculture admission criteria.
State | BSc Agriculture Admission Criteria |
---|---|
Maharashtra BSc Agriculture Admission 2025 | MHT CET |
Tamil Nadu BSc Agriculture Admission 2025 | Merit Basis |
Gujarat BSc Agriculture Admission 2025 | GUJCET |
Delhi BSc Agriculture Admission 2025 | Merit Basis |
Uttar Pradesh BSc Agriculture Admission 2025 | UPCATET |
Madhya Pradesh BSc Agriculture Admission 2025 | PAT |
Tripura BSc Agriculture Admission 2025 | TJEE |
BSc Agriculture Admission 2025: FAQs
Ques. What is the minimum percentage required to study B.Sc Agriculture?
Ans. Students must need to score at least 50% marks to study B.Sc Agriculture. However, this percentage varies as per institution.
Ques. Can I study B.Sc Agriculture online?
Ans. Students can study short agricultural certificate courses online, but not the B.Sc Agriculture degree. Hence, students have to choose a regular mode of education which is 4 years of duration.
Ques. Can I get a job after B.Sc Agriculture?
Ans. Yes. Students can get a job after B.Sc Agriculture. The prospects are rising and students can find multiple employment opportunities.
Ques. Can I start a BSc in agriculture at the age of 22?
Ans. Yes, most institutes offering BSc Agriculture have no upper age limit. But a few institutes have a limit at 22 years, so this is the optimum time to take admission in BSc Agriculture.
